What is Air Medical Move?
Air medical transportation describes the use of aircraft-- either helicopters or fixed-wing airplanes-- to carry clients who call for immediate treatment. This kind of transport is designed to supply fast action, medical treatment throughout transit, and the capacity to transport patients over long distances, specifically when standard road transport is not practical or time-sensitive.

Air clinical transportation is generally utilized for:

Clients in critical condition
Targets of crashes in remote areas
Body organ transplant logistics
Clinical emptyings from catastrophe zones
Air clinical repatriation (returning people to their home nations).
Air Rescue Transport Services.
At the heart of air medical transportation are air ambulance transportation services, which provide specially equipped airplane with clinical equipment and workers trained to manage emergency situations. Air rescues can be either rotary-wing (helicopters) or fixed-wing (airplanes), depending upon the range and medical requirements of the person.

Sorts Of Air Ambulances.
Helicopter Air Ambulances: These are typically used for shorter ranges, frequently for emergency situation rescue goals where quick access is needed, such as in hilly or rural areas. Helicopters can land in limited spaces and are commonly utilized for hospital transfers in city locations.

Fixed-Wing Air Ambulances: These are designed for longer distances, such as cross-country or worldwide transport. Fixed-wing aircraft provide a smoother ride and are commonly preferable for people seeking specialized care during lengthy trips.

Advantages of Air Ambulance Transportation.
Speed: Air ambulances can substantially lower travel time compared to roadway rescues, which can be vital for life-saving treatments.
Ease of access: Helicopter ambulances can access remote or hard-to-reach places that ground lorries can not.
Specialized Treatment: Air ambulances are outfitted with advanced clinical modern technologies and staffed by very educated employees, ensuring people obtain constant care during transportation.
Convenience: Fixed-wing air ambulances are pressurized and supply a more comfy and secure atmosphere for long-distance travel.
Medevac: Medical Emptying Providers.
Medevac ( brief for medical emptying) is a essential facet of air clinical transport. Medevac services focus on emergency situation evacuations, commonly from hazardous or inaccessible locations, consisting of disaster zones, military dispute areas, or remote locations. The goal of medevac services is to deliver critically unwell or injured individuals to clinical facilities as quickly and safely as feasible.

Just How Medevac Provider Job.
When a medevac is called, a specialized air rescue, generally a helicopter or plane, is dispatched to the place. The medical group provides stablizing and immediate care to the patient on-site, ensuring they are fit for transportation. During the flight, vital treatment proceeds with life-saving tools and clinical staff onboard.

Medevac solutions are commonly made use of in the adhering to situations:.

All-natural calamities such as quakes or floods.
Military operations or war zones.
Remote walking or journey expeditions.
Crashes in hard-to-reach areas like mountains or deserts.
Air Medical Repatriation.
Air medical repatriation includes carrying a person back to their home country for medical treatment or recuperation. It is an crucial service for people who fall ill or endure injuries while taking a trip abroad. In such instances, individuals may call for specific medical equipment and trained professionals to ensure their safe return home.

When is Air Medical Repatriation Needed?
Clinical Emergency Situations Abroad: Vacationers or service travelers who face sudden clinical emergency situations while away from their home country.
Persistent Illness: Individuals with chronic diseases who are not able to travel by business trips may need specific air medical transport.
Post-Surgery Transportation: Patients that have undertaken surgical procedure abroad and are not fit to fly on normal commercial airlines.
Specialized Treatment Requirements: Some clients might require to go back to their home nation for access to particular clinical treatments or professionals not offered in the nation they are currently in.
Attributes of Air Medical Repatriation.
Completely equipped airplane with extensive care abilities.
Medical companions and specialized flight nurses.
Sychronisation with doctor to make certain a smooth handover.
